Ortofon has developed and manufactured more than 300 different cartridges with our latest being the MC Anna Diamond. Today Ortofon is the world leader in cartridges. This is the result of combining design with technology and the highest level of engineering in the audio industry.

Damping The MC Anna and the MC Anna Diamond also employ a greater degree of control over vibrations by a way of a newly-improved Wide-Range armature Damping system (WRD). By extending the armature beyond the coils, it can interface directly with the rubber dampers, which sandwich a small heavy disc of platinum.
